package isapi
import (
"errors"
"io"
"net"
"net/http"
"net/url"
"github.com/AlexxIT/go2rtc/pkg/core"
"github.com/AlexxIT/go2rtc/pkg/tcp"
)
// Deprecated: should be rewritten to core.Connection
type Client struct {
core.Listener
url string
channel string
conn net.Conn
medias []*core.Media
sender *core.Sender
send int
}
func Dial(rawURL string) (*Client, error) {
// check if url is valid url
u, err := url.Parse(rawURL)
if err != nil {
return nil, err
}
u.Scheme = "http"
u.Path = ""
client := &Client{url: u.String()}
if err = client.Dial(); err != nil {
return nil, err
}
return client, err
}
func (c *Client) Dial() (err error) {
link := c.url + "/ISAPI/System/TwoWayAudio/channels"
req, err := http.NewRequest("GET", link, nil)
if err != nil {
return err
}
res, err := tcp.Do(req)
if err != nil {
return
}
if res.StatusCode != http.StatusOK {
tcp.Close(res)
return errors.New(res.Status)
}
b, err := io.ReadAll(res.Body)
if err != nil {
return err
}
xml := string(b)
codec := core.Between(xml, `<audioCompressionType>`, `<`)
switch codec {
case "G.711ulaw":
codec = core.CodecPCMU
case "G.711alaw":
codec = core.CodecPCMA
default:
return nil
}
c.channel = core.Between(xml, `<id>`, `<`)
media := &core.Media{
Kind: core.KindAudio,
Direction: core.DirectionSendonly,
Codecs: []*core.Codec{
{Name: codec, ClockRate: 8000},
},
}
c.medias = append(c.medias, media)
return nil
}
func (c *Client) Open() (err error) {
// Hikvision ISAPI may not accept a new open request if the previous one was not closed (e.g.
// using the test button on-camera or via curl command) but a close request can be sent even if
// the audio is already closed. So, we send a close request first and then open it again. Seems
// janky but it works.
if err = c.Close(); err != nil {
return err
}
link := c.url + "/ISAPI/System/TwoWayAudio/channels/" + c.channel
req, err := http.NewRequest("PUT", link+"/open", nil)
if err != nil {
return err
}
res, err := tcp.Do(req)
if err != nil {
return
}
tcp.Close(res)
ctx, pconn := tcp.WithConn()
req, err = http.NewRequestWithContext(ctx, "PUT", link+"/audioData", nil)
if err != nil {
return err
}
req.Header.Set("Content-Type", "application/octet-stream")
req.Header.Set("Content-Length", "0")
res, err = tcp.Do(req)
if err != nil {
return err
}
c.conn = *pconn
// just block until c.conn closed
b := make([]byte, 1)
_, _ = c.conn.Read(b)
tcp.Close(res)
return nil
}
func (c *Client) Close() (err error) {
link := c.url + "/ISAPI/System/TwoWayAudio/channels/" + c.channel
req, err := http.NewRequest("PUT", link+"/close", nil)
if err != nil {
return err
}
res, err := tcp.Do(req)
if err != nil {
return err
}
tcp.Close(res)
return nil
}
